您好,欢迎访问上海点投信息有限公司官方网站!
24小时咨询热线: 4000-747-360

恩平北京阿里云代理商:阿里云 centos6.5 svn

时间:2025-03-12 06:00:01 点击:

阿里云 CentOS 6.5 SVN 部署与优势解析

随着云计算技术的迅猛发展,越来越多的企业开始选择云服务来托管自己的数据和应用。阿里云作为国内领先的云计算平台,凭借其强大的技术背景、全球化的数据中心布局和丰富的服务,已经成为众多企业和开发者的首选云服务平台。本文将以阿里云 CentOS 6.5 系统环境下的 SVN(Subversion)部署为例,详细介绍阿里云的优势,并分析如何在阿里云环境下部署 SVN。

一、阿里云的优势

阿里云自成立以来,迅速崛起为全球领先的云计算服务提供商之一。阿里云的优势体现在以下几个方面:

1. 强大的技术背景与服务支持

作为阿里巴巴集团的子公司,阿里云拥有强大的技术研发团队和领先的技术实力。它在云计算领域的创新和实践,不仅满足了大规模互联网应用的需求,也为中小企业提供了高效、低成本的云计算服务。此外,阿里云还为用户提供了全面的技术支持,包括在线帮助文档、技术论坛、24小时客服等,确保用户在使用过程中遇到问题能够得到及时解决。

2. 高可用性与全球化布局

阿里云拥有遍布全球的数据中心,提供高可用性、高可靠性的云服务。无论是国内还是国际用户,都可以选择最合适的地域进行部署。阿里云的云服务器(ECS)支持跨地域、跨可用区的部署,使得业务可以实现全球化的高可用架构。同时,阿里云的服务保障体系也为客户提供了 SLA 服务承诺,确保云计算服务的高稳定性和业务的持续运行。

3. 安全性与数据保护

在云计算中,数据安全一直是用户最关心的问题之一。阿里云采用多层次、多维度的安全防护措施,包括但不限于:数据加密、DDoS 防护、防火墙等。此外,阿里云提供灵活的权限控制管理,帮助用户在保证安全性的同时,实现对资源的高效管理和运维。

4. 完善的产品生态与兼容性

阿里云提供了丰富的云计算产品,涵盖计算、存储、网络、安全、大数据、人工智能等多个领域,能够满足不同类型企业的需求。阿里云还支持多种操作系统和开源软件,在 CentOS、Ubuntu、Windows 等操作系统上均能顺利运行,极大提高了用户的灵活性。

5. 高性价比与弹性计费

与传统IT基础设施相比,阿里云提供了更加灵活的计费方式,包括按需计费和包年包月两种模式。用户可以根据自身需求,灵活选择实例配置和付费方式,享受更高性价比的云服务。此外,阿里云还提供了丰富的促销活动,进一步降低了使用成本。

二、在阿里云 CentOS 6.5 环境下部署 SVN

Subversion(SVN)是一种流行的版本控制工具,广泛用于软件开发过程中代码的版本管理。在阿里云上搭建 SVN 服务,可以提高团队协作效率,并确保代码的高效管理和版本控制。下面是如何在阿里云的 CentOS 6.5 系统上部署 SVN 服务的步骤:

1. 准备工作

首先,确保你已经拥有一个阿里云账号,并购买了相应的 ECS 实例。选择操作系统为 CentOS 6.5,并通过 SSH 连接到你的云服务器。你可以使用以下命令来安装 SSH 客户端:

ssh root@your_server_ip

2. 安装 SVN

在 CentOS 6.5 上安装 SVN 非常简单,使用以下命令即可:

yum install subversion

安装完成后,可以使用以下命令检查 SVN 是否安装成功:

svn --version

3. 配置 SVN 仓库

接下来,我们需要创建一个 SVN 仓库来存储代码。执行以下命令来创建一个新的仓库:

svnadmin create /var/svn/my_repo

然后,为仓库设置适当的权限,确保可以正常读写。

4. 启动 SVN 服务

创建完仓库后,我们可以通过 Apache HTTP 服务器来提供 SVN 服务。首先,安装 Apache 和 SVN 模块:

yum install httpd mod_dav_svn

接着,编辑 Apache 配置文件,启用 SVN 仓库的访问:

vi /etc/httpd/conf.d/subversion.conf

在配置文件中,添加如下内容:


   DAV svn
   SVNPath /var/svn/my_repo
   AuthType Basic
   AuthName "Subversion Repository"
   AuthUserFile /etc/svn-auth-file
   Require valid-user

保存并退出后,创建 SVN 用户文件:

htpasswd -cm /etc/svn-auth-file user_name

然后,启动 Apache 服务:

service httpd start

5. 验证 SVN 服务

配置完成后,可以通过浏览器访问 SVN 仓库,验证是否成功。假设你的服务器 IP 地址为 192.168.1.100,可以通过如下地址进行访问:

http://192.168.1.100/svn

如果一切配置正确,你将看到 SVN 仓库的内容,说明部署成功。

三、总结

阿里云作为国内领先的云计算平台,凭借其强大的技术支持、高可用性、安全性以及丰富的产品生态,已经成为众多企业和开发者的首选。通过在阿里云环境中部署 CentOS 6.5 系统,并搭建 SVN 服务,企业可以实现高效的代码管理和版本控制,为团队协作提供更加稳定和安全的基础设施。阿里云的灵活性和高性价比使其成为企业进行数字化转型的理想平台。

微信咨询 获取代理价(更低折扣)
更低报价 更低折扣 代金券申请
咨询热线:4000-747-360